
Tire pressure of 220 requires adding air. For household vehicles, a tire pressure of 220kpa is considered too low. Normally, the tire pressure for household vehicles should be around 250kpa, so a pressure of 220kpa is abnormal and requires inflation. The impacts of overinflated tires include: 1. Reduced tire friction and adhesion, affecting braking performance; 2. Accelerated wear on the central tread pattern, shortening tire lifespan. The effects of underinflated tires are: 1. Increased friction with the road surface, leading to higher fuel consumption; 2. Creating unsafe driving conditions such as heavy steering and tendency to drift; 3. Increased movement in tire components, causing abnormal heat due to excessive rolling.

I often encounter this issue where my car's tire pressure sometimes reads 220 kPa. According to the recommended range of 230 to 250 kPa on the vehicle's sticker, 220 is on the low side. It's crucial to measure the pressure when the tires are cold, meaning after the car has been parked for several hours, before adding air. Low tire pressure can lead to uneven tire wear, increased fuel consumption, and even the risk of a blowout, especially on bumpy roads. After I inflated the tires to 240 kPa, the car felt much more stable, and fuel consumption returned to normal. I recommend carrying a tire pressure gauge to the gas station or using a portable air pump to top up the air. Each vehicle has different requirements, so check your manual or the sticker label.
